Output 4fabbd33e76b74a9beec8b6dfa890525ab4a28ab0cc771b9fd0ab55c1dda38a7:0

value
10509
script pubkey
OP_0 OP_PUSHBYTES_20 ec08113ab5b5eab206d539878dfa3482b3a06124
address
bc1qasypzw44kh4typk48xrcm735s2e6qcfyryuwxj
transaction
4fabbd33e76b74a9beec8b6dfa890525ab4a28ab0cc771b9fd0ab55c1dda38a7
confirmations
45193
spent
true